深入解析clash错误原因及解决方案

前言

在当今互联网时代,网络的畅通已经成为人们日常生活中不可或缺的一部分。随着网络应用的多样化,各种网络工具应运而生,其中 clash 作为一种流行的代理工具,因其灵活性和强大的功能,被广泛使用。然而,在使用 clash 的过程中,用户常常会遇到各种错误。本文将深入探讨 clash 错误的原因,并提出相应的解决方案。

什么是clash?

clash 是一款功能强大的网络代理工具,能够帮助用户翻越网络限制,访问被屏蔽的网站。同时,clash 还支持多种协议,可为用户提供更加灵活的网络配置。

常见的clash错误及原因

1. 连接失败

连接失败是用户在使用 clash 时常见的问题,其原因主要包括:

  • 网络不稳定:网络连接不畅导致 clash 无法正常工作。
  • 配置错误:配置文件中的代理设置不正确。
  • DNS问题:DNS解析错误可能导致无法连接到代理服务器。

2. 代理服务器不可用

clash 报告代理服务器不可用时,常见原因有:

  • 服务器宕机:代理服务器出现故障或维护。
  • 网络封锁:某些地区可能会封锁特定的代理服务器。
  • 配置文件失效:使用的配置文件可能已经过期或不再有效。

3. 配置文件格式错误

配置文件是 clash 正常工作的核心,如果配置文件格式错误,会导致以下问题:

  • 参数缺失:必需的参数未被定义。
  • JSON格式错误:不符合 JSON 格式的配置文件会导致 clash 启动失败。

解决clash错误的方法

1. 检查网络连接

确保设备连接的网络稳定,必要时可以尝试重启路由器或使用其他网络进行连接。

2. 更新配置文件

  • 检查所使用的配置文件是否可用,确保其来源正规。
  • 定期更新配置文件,以确保使用最新的代理服务器信息。

3. 调整DNS设置

可以更改设备的DNS设置为更加稳定的公共DNS,例如 Google DNS(8.8.8.8)Cloudflare DNS(1.1.1.1)

4. 验证配置文件格式

使用工具验证配置文件的 JSON 格式是否正确,并确保所有必需的参数均已定义。

为什么会遇到clash错误?

clash 错误的根本原因多样,影响因素主要包括:

  • 网络环境的变化
  • 代理服务器的可用性
  • 配置文件的准确性

理解这些因素,有助于用户在遇到问题时快速定位和解决。

FAQ(常见问题解答)

1. clash常见的错误有哪些?

clash 常见错误包括连接失败、代理服务器不可用及配置文件格式错误等。

2. 如何找到clash配置错误的原因?

可以通过检查日志文件来定位错误,此外也可以使用校验工具确认配置文件的正确性。

3. 是否需要定期更新clash?

是的,定期更新 clash 及其配置文件可以确保最佳体验并减少错误发生的概率。

4. clash出现错误如何快速解决?

检查网络连接,更新配置文件,验证DNS设置和配置文件格式可快速解决大多数错误。

5. clash支持哪些协议?

clash 支持 HTTP、HTTPS、SOCKS5 等多种代理协议,用户可以根据需求选择合适的协议。

结论

通过分析和解决 clash 错误原因,用户能够更好地享受网络代理服务。在使用过程中,保持良好的网络环境和及时更新配置文件是避免 clash 错误的关键。希望本文能够帮助用户顺利使用 clash,畅游网络。

正文完
 0